A broken, leaking roof is among the most feared house repairs considering that finding and remedying a leak isn’t usually straightforward.
Blemished or sagging sheetrock, flaking paint, or an obvious drip are all indications of a roof leak. Even a small undiscovered leak can trigger damaged insulation, mildew development, and decayed wood structure. A leak can also move and spread out from the initial damaged area to another portion of your property.

Most of roof leakages in Sparkill, New York are brought on by fairly common circumstances that harm your roof.
Your roof will never have a bad day, yet aging is unavoidable. All roofing materials are prone to severe weather conditions such as rainstorms, freeze/thaw cycles, heats, and extreme summertime sun, which may ultimately trigger premature aging, cracking, and curling of the shingles.
Brick chimneys appear to be strong, but the mortar that holds the bricks together, as well as the flashing and chimney crown, can be easily damaged. Water might enter into the attic through cracks, rust, and punctures.
A leak can be easily triggered by missing or broken shingles. Individual shingle replacement is usually not a major issue, however failing to get it repaired might result in more broken shingles and more expensive repairs.
The vents on your roof system consist of exposed fasteners that will fracture, deteriorate, and age with time. This is a small repair, but it is a normal source of leakages because most vents do not last the life of the roof.
The plumbing boot slips over a pipe to protect the pipe’s connection to the roof. The boot, like the vents and flashing, can be damaged, fracture, and fail. The repair isn’t especially tough, although damage can be easily overlooked.
Storm damage, strong winds, and hail might all trigger big and small holes. Some holes are evident, but others may go undiscovered for years until an evaluation reveals them. Water can get in through even small holes triggered by lost roofing nails, the elimination of an antenna or dish mounting bracket, or impact-related fissures in roofing products.
A complex, complicated roofline might be quite attractive, but it is likewise harder to waterproof. Every joint, valley, and slope needs to be marked.
Roof materials struggle to withstand freeze-thaw cycles, as well as ice and snow. Water may sneak into microscopic spaces in between and under shingles when snow collects, melts, and refreezes. Water swells and deepens the fracture as it freezes. The weight of the snow and ice can also cause flexing and sagging of the flashing and plywood structure.
Rain gutters may posture troubles if they are not cleaned and fixed on a routine basis. Rainwater can support behind a blockage and penetrate through the shingles, harming the wood below. Standing water can likewise cause damage to older gutters.
Skylights, like chimneys and pipe vents, have a few of the same issues. Aside from potential flashing damage, the rubber or vinyl seals around skylights might dry up and fracture; at this point, the skylight needs to be changed.
Moisture can build up in your attic as a result of ventilation problems, and this can imitate a roof leak. In order to adequately leave warm air and wetness from your attic location, your roof must have adequate consumption and exhaust ventilation. This can lead to wood rot, mold, and damaged insulation, and it has the prospective to be a really costly repair.
The greatest protection against roof leaks is to schedule a yearly roof inspection and to act quickly if you suspect a leak.
Wood shake is among the roof products that is a choice of some property owners for a visual result of their houses, though not generally commonly utilized by many residential owners and even in commercial applications. Wood shakes or shingles are usually made from cedar, a coniferous growing tree known for its natural residential or commercial properties and functions. By and large, cedar roof can be an excellent option for quality roofing.
Cedar is really appealing and hard-wearing type of wood, with color tones varying from red to light amber and some in a honey-brown appearance. The type of material makes it an economical option due to the fact that of its strength. It can also be the ideal option as an outdoor building material, not simply for roofing however also for sidings.
better comprehend the essence of cedar roof, there is likewise a need to know how a cedar shingle or shake is being made and its other essentials. A cedar wood is at first being cut or slated and is trimmed and squared according to its usage either for roofing or siding. A cedar shingle varies from 8 to 20 cm wide and its thickness likewise varies. And given that the dimension of each cedar shingle is not consistent, no 2 cedar shakes or shingles are exactly the same. Cedar shingles are also frequently called the cedar roof shakes. After forming each shingle and slating into its proper measurement, the product is being treated with chemicals or Class B or C fire retardant for resistance from fire. Other chemical treatments are for prevention of moss development and mildew and fungal decay which are the natural opponents of cedar roofing. To make it an even more ideal roof material, the slated shingles are kiln dried or go through a heating system procedure.
The option for cedar roofing system doesn't simply contribute a look of beauty and design on your house however it adds to durability functions. Because it is dealt with and kiln dried, the material ends up being resistant to bugs and moss or fungal development. Cedar roof, being a natural insulator, keeps your house interior cool and cozy during hot season and sustains heat during cold climates.

Fiberglass Roof
development of more ingenious roofing materials, fiberglass roof is continually being transformed and redesigned to add to a large variety of roof selection in the market these days. Fiberglass was first utilized in 1938 and as the name denotes, fiberglass is a composition of really great fibers of glass. It has been a dependable material even in the past due to the fact that of its malleability or flexibility, indicating it can quickly be formed and deformed according to desired structure. It is also resilient and can be lightweight, making it easy to manage.
The previously discussed characteristics of fiberglass paved method for the development of fiberglass roof which, even up to these days, have actually undergone innovative designs and item improvement to accommodate various requirements and functions. industrial and property structure owners choose fiberglass roofing is because of its flexibility and versatility being the natural properties of fiberglass.
Fiberglass roofing might be formed into various kinds of roofing panels, examples of which are corrugated panels, shingles, tapered roof panels, etc. These specs can be done in fiberglass roof because throughout its production phase, it is artificially blended with chemicals and some minerals that make it more malleable in the procedure.
You might let an expert roofing professional do the task or you can just do the roof work by yourself. What is even more amazing with this type of roof material is that it is by far about 65 to 70 percent more affordable than the others.
